How they compare
MDG: Developing Regions currently reports 51.1% against 51.0% in Monaco, a difference of 0.1%.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 10 shared years of data; in 1999 it was Monaco ahead.
MDG: Developing Regions ranks 106th and Monaco ranks 108th of 211 groups.
Monaco has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| MDG: Developing Regions | Monaco |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 45.5% | 52.0% | 6.6% | Monaco |
| 2000s | 40.9% | 50.0% | 9.1% | Monaco |
| 2010s | 47.8% | 53.7% | 5.9% | Monaco |
| 2020s | 49.7% | 51.4% | 1.7% | Monaco |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
